CSAC Institute – Grant Seeking and Grant Writing Basics (387)
Location: Sacramento

Successfully connect with foundations for funding innovative programs

New class!  Do you want to learn how the funding research process works, and what tools and resources are available? This course provides a policy-level introduction to grant seeking and grant writing. It examines grant sources for counties, how to partner for grants, and policies for seeking and managing grants. The class will cover: what you need to have in place before seeking a grant; the world of grantmakers; the grant seeking process; and available tools and resources. Participants examine what to include in a proposal to a foundation, tips for making a proposal stronger, what funders expect to see in proposals, and tips for communicating with funders during the grant process.

Instructor Sarah Jo Neubauer is Training Coordinator of the Foundation Center, the leading source of information about philanthropy worldwide.
